Transaction 286425674e6ceca76ca1c6762e81b0a39689650660e91e4b03d9abc466138bb8
1 Input
1 Output
-
286425674e6ceca76ca1c6762e81b0a39689650660e91e4b03d9abc466138bb8:0
- value
- 210723
- script pubkey
- OP_0 OP_PUSHBYTES_20 d068f2e35f5ded21819b0a779c6d99fc9d911021
- address
- bc1q6p509c6lthkjrqvmpfmecmveljwezyppytts7f